What companies run services between Southampton, England and Tipperary, Ireland?
There is no direct connection from Southampton to Tipperary. However, you can take the train to Woking, walk to Woking Railway Station Southside, take the bus to Heathrow Terminal 2, walk to London Heathrow Airport (LHR) airport, fly to Shannon Airport (SNN), walk to Shannon Airport, take the line 51 bus to Limerick Colbert Station, then take the bus to Tipperary. Alternatively, you can take a train from Southampton Central to Tipperary via Cardiff Central, Clarbeston Road, Fishguard Harbour, Rosslare Harbour, Rosslare Europort, Waterford Bus Station, and Waterford in around 15h 52m.
